The best examples look like a standard … WebMay 20, 2024 · Classes of Crystalline Solids. Crystalline substances can be described by the types of particles in them and the types of chemical bonding that take place between the particles. There are four types of crystals: (1) ionic, (2) metallic, (3) covalent network, and (4) molecular. Properties and several examples of each type are listed in the ... shapez io maxed map download

WebMagma compositions are reported in terms of the fraction of mass of oxides (e.g., Al 2 O 3 rather than just Al; Figure 7.10). On average, mafic[1] magma (Figure 7.10, left) is approximately half SiO 2 by mass, and more than 25% iron, magnesium, and calcium oxides by mass.
